Benrus - (circa 1950s) Very Attractive 5 Diamond Dial and Diamond Hands Dress Watch with 12 Lined "Starburst" Mechanical Wind Movement - Model DN25, 17 Jewels. 
[Item ID: RJE-VW-0324]

    

  

Case: 32mm across by 40mm lug to lug - One Piece Case - Crown at the 3 o'clock position. The outside of the back is marked Benrus, 20 Micron Gold, Electroplate Bezel, 10K R.G.P. Back.

Movement: 17 Jewels Benrus Manual Wind - runs great, and keeps time.

Band: Brand New, IW brand, brown leather strap with white stitching and a stainless steel  buckle.

Dial: Gold satin background with twelve section lines. Real diamond hours markers at the 2, 4, 7, 10 and 12 o'clock positions. The dial is marked Benrus. There is a 60 seconds sub dial above the 6 o'clock position. The hands are gold and have diamonds at their ends. The crystal is new and flawless.

Description: A super nice looking diamond dial and hands Benrus dress wristwatch. Running fine and keeping time.

Breitling - Navitimer - Featuring the scarce [FELSA 629 Caliber]21 Jewel Bidynator Movement. 3 piece Solid Stainless Steel Case (circa 1958)
[RJE-VW-0336]

    

Case: 34mm across by 43mm lug to lug - 3 Piece Stainless Steel Case with a Screw On Back - Crown at the 3 o'clock position (marked with the Breitling 'B'). The outside of the back cover is marked 188. The outside of the back cover is marked BREITLING AUTOMATIC and has the reference number 7439 22.

Movement: 21 Jewels Automatic Wind - The famous FELSA 629 caliber, marked BIDYNATOR and is correctly signed BREITLING, runs great, and keeps time

Band: Brand New, IW brand, brown leather strap with white stitching and a stainless steel  buckle.

Dial: Stainless steel with applied stainless steel hour markers and a stainless steel 'B' above the words BREITLING GENEVE. All 3 hands are also stainless steel. The date numbers are black and are clear with no signs of fading. The crystal is new and flawless.

Description: A scarce 1950s Breitling with the famous FELSA 629 caliber 21 Jewels movement. It shows minor wear scratches, but no major dings, dents, or scratches. Running fine and keeping time. The calendar functions properly and changes at the midnight hour.

Gotham - (circa 1950s) - A Braille Watch with a Gold Electroplated Bezel and a High Quality 17 Jewel Manual Wind Movement.
[Item ID: RJE-VW-0225]

RJE-VW-0225 - Gotham - Braille Watch - Full Front View.jpg (158361 bytes)     RJE-VW-0225 - Gotham - Braille Watch - Open Front View No 2.jpg (152983 bytes)     RJE-VW-0225 - Gotham - Braille Watch - Open Front View.jpg (144763 bytes)

This is a vintage Braille watch for the seeing impaired. The round gold electroplated case measures 1-1/8" across and 1-1/2" lug to lug. The back cover is marked Gold Electroplated Bezel, 0015 and a person's name is engraved.  The dial has a white background with black Arabic numbers and has the raised dots to tell the time by feel. The crown is located at the 3 o'clock position and it is pushed in to flip the top open.  It is fitted with a Genuine Leather strap (16mm and brown in color with reinforcing stitching around the edges and a gold toned buckle.) Running and functioning fine.


Gruen - (circa 1950s) - Super RARE Precision Crafted "Executive" 18K Solid Gold Case and SUNRAY Dial with Original Box, Tags and Papers - an Immaculate Timepiece!
[Item ID: RJE-VW-0296]

RJE-VW-0296 - Gruen 18K Sunray - Watch in Box with tags and papers.jpg (165621 bytes)     RJE-VW-0296 - Gruen 18K Sunray - Top of Box View.jpg (176029 bytes)     

RJE-VW-0296 - Gruen 18K Sunray - Executive Watch Printing.jpg (165544 bytes)          RJE-VW-0296 - Gruen 18K Sunray - Inside of Case Back View.jpg (54965 bytes)     RJE-VW-0296 - Gruen 18K Sunray - Movement View no 2.jpg (71492 bytes)    

     RJE-VW-0296 - Gruen 18K Sunray - Paper Printing.jpg (167482 bytes)     RJE-VW-0296 - Gruen 18K Sunray - Movement View.jpg (77959 bytes)     

This rare Gruen is solid 18KT Gold from top to bottom (and quite heavy) including the stunningly rare and impressive Sun Ray dial.  The dial is signed Swiss under the 6 o’clock marker. The automatic movement is in immaculate overall condition and is marked Greun Watch Co. Precision, Seventeen (17) Jewels, Swiss, 480SS and GXC. The regulator is set dead center in the movement and the original gasket is still intact.  The screw back case is solid 18KT gold and in mint condition (there are no dents, scratches or case opener tool marks anywhere in sight.) The highly unusual shaped crown is marked with the Gruen symbol and is located at the 3 o’clock position. The lugs are machine turned and have a turtle shaped design and have no strap changing marks. This watch appears exactly as new and is in New Old Stock condition. It includes its original box, hang tags and instruction booklet. It was produced somewhere between 1955 and 1957 in very limited quantities and the price tag (still with the watch -- is $350.00 – figure that out in today’s currency!)  The case measures 35mm in diameter (not including the spectacular crown) and 40mm lug to lug.  The dial is the most stunning feature of this incredible piece.  It has a Sun Ray design (the only one of its kind I have ever seen) that is made of 18KT gold (precision machined) and signed Gruen (with their symbol) and Geneve under the 12 o’clock position and Autowind on top of the 6 o’clock position.  The applied gold hour markers are rectangular arrow shaped and at all 12 hour positions.  The solid black hour and minutes hands are the dauphine pitched style and the bright red sweeping seconds hand is a straight and sleek style. This dial is just beautiful and stunning when in the sunlight! The watch is fitted with a brand new and expensive 18mm Genuine Crocodile strap that is a dark brown color. The buckle is solid 18K gold. It has the original box, hang tags and instruction booklet. This rare piece is running excellently and keeping time. This is surely a piece of horological history and one of the rarest Gruen watches ever produced.  If you ever see another one of these please notify me immediately!

Waltham - World War 2 Military "Hack Set" Black Dial with a 16 Jewel Mechanical Wind 6/08 Movement - (circa 1943).
[Item ID: RJE-VW-0343]

     

Case: 30mm across by 39mm lug to lug - All Stainless Steel Case and back - The crown large crown is located at the 3 o'clock position.  

Movement: 16 Jewels Mechanical Wind. Serial Number: 31761233 (which dates this piece to 1943.) With the Hacking Set feature.

Band: 16mm Green khaki colored military strap and a Stainless Steel Buckle.

Dial: Traditional black military background with white radium coated Arabic numerals and hands.

Description: A traditional World War 2 Military wristwatch in super nice overall condition, running fine and keeping excellent time.
